Culvert installation services involve the placement of structures designed to allow water to flow beneath roads, driveways, or pathways. These structures are typically made from materials such as concrete, metal, or plastic, and are installed underground to facilitate proper drainage and prevent water accumulation. The process includes preparing the site, excavating the area, and securely installing the culvert to ensure it can handle the expected flow of water. Proper installation is crucial to maintaining the integrity of surrounding infrastructure and minimizing the risk of erosion or flooding.
This service addresses common problems related to water drainage and soil erosion that can threaten property stability. Without adequate culverts, excess water may cause flooding, wash away landscaping, or undermine foundations. Installing a culvert helps to redirect water flow efficiently, reducing the likelihood of damage to roads, driveways, and other structures. It also plays a significant role in managing stormwater runoff, especially during heavy rains, by providing a controlled pathway for water to pass through areas where natural drainage might be insufficient.

Material Costs - The cost for culvert materials typically ranges from $10 to $50 per linear foot, depending on the type and size of the culvert used. For example, a standard corrugated metal culvert might cost around $20 per foot, while larger concrete options can be more expensive.
Labor Expenses - Labor costs for culvert installation usually fall between $50 and $150 per hour, varying with project complexity and local rates. A straightforward installation might take a few hours, totaling approximately $200 to $600 in labor charges.
Permitting and Inspection Fees - Local permits and inspection fees can add $100 to $500 to the overall cost, depending on jurisdiction and project scope. These fees ensure compliance with local regulations and are typically paid to municipal agencies.
Additional Site Preparation - Site preparation costs, including excavation and grading, can range from $500 to $2,000 or more. The total depends on site conditions, accessibility, and whether existing infrastructure needs modification.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is a culvert installation service? Culvert installation involves setting up structures that allow water to pass beneath roads, driveways, or pathways, helping to manage drainage and prevent flooding. Local service providers can assist with installing culverts suited to specific site conditions.
How do I know if I need a culvert installed? Signs that a culvert may be needed include persistent flooding, water pooling, or poor drainage around property features. Consulting with local contractors can help assess whether a culvert is appropriate for the area.
What types of culverts are commonly installed? Common culvert types include pipe culverts, box culverts, and arch culverts, each suited to different flow requirements and site conditions. Local pros can recommend the best type for a specific project.
